@Override public MCBlockState getNewState() { return new BukkitMCBlockState(bge.getNewState()); } }
@EventHandler(priority = EventPriority.HIGH) public void onBlockGrow(BlockGrowEvent e) { Block newBlock = e.getNewState().getBlock(); if (shopUtils.isShop(newBlock.getLocation()) || shopUtils.isShop(newBlock.getRelative(BlockFace.DOWN).getLocation())) { e.setCancelled(true); } }